Options That Actually Make Sense
Not all backup solutions are created equal. There’s a world of difference between the tiny, barely lasts an hour UPS for your laptop and a full-on inverter system that keeps your fridge, lights, and AC running like nothing happened.
A lot of people online are debating which solution is best, and honestly, it’s like arguing over the best coffee. Some swear by inverters because they’re quiet and can handle long outages. Others stick to generators because, well… diesel is cheap and they feel more hardcore. The Stats You Didn’t Know You Needed
Here’s a fun and slightly scary nugget: India reportedly loses over ₹90,000 crores a year due to power outages across industries. That’s not just factories—small businesses, shops, and yes, even home-based freelancers are bleeding money. So if you’re thinking, Meh, I’ll survive one outage, consider this: every hour without backup power costs way more than you’d guess, especially in a world addicted to gadgets.
